Scarlet-rumped Tanager
Sarapiquí
Called "sargento" in Spanish for the male's bright red back feathers, and formerly known in English as the Passerini's tanager, the scarlet-rumped tanager is aptly if not rather uncreatively named. These tanagers are common everywhere at lower elevations. Their black bodies and light bills make exposure a bit of a challenge, so I was pleased to come away with this shot of one in Sarapiquí.
